What Is Carfentanil?

Understanding Carfentanil

Introduction to Carfentanil

Carfentanil is a synthetic opioid primarily used for veterinary purposes, particularly to immobilize large animals such as elephants in emergency situations. However, it is important to note that there is no approved indication for human use of carfentanil. Despite its intended use, the substance has been illicitly used and is often mixed with heroin or mistaken for other opioids by users. The rise of carfentanil in illicit drug markets has raised significant public health concerns due to its extreme potency [1].

Potency of Carfentanil

Carfentanil's potency is staggering, making it one of the strongest opioids known. It is approximately 10,000 times more potent than morphine and 100 times more potent than fentanyl, which itself is 50 times more potent than heroin. This level of potency raises serious concerns regarding safety and overdose potential.

The lethal dose range for humans is unknown, which complicates the assessment of risk associated with its use. Carfentanil has been linked to a significant number of overdose deaths across various regions in the USA due to its high toxicity and the ease with which an individual can overdose on it [2].

Health Implications

Lethal Effects and Overdose

Carfentanil poses significant health risks due to its extreme potency. It is approximately 100 times more powerful than fentanyl and can produce lethal effects at remarkably small doses. This characteristic is alarming and underscores its inclusion in Schedules I and IV of the 1961 UN Single Convention on Narcotic Drugs, which is a recognition of its high potential for harm and dependence [1].

Carfentanil has been linked to hundreds of deaths and cases of intoxication, particularly in North America. The dosage required to cause an overdose can be as minimal as a few micrograms, which makes accidental exposure a serious concern. Symptoms of exposure include:

Symptoms of ExposureRespiratory depression or arrestDrowsinessDisorientationSedationPinpoint pupilsClammy skin

Immediate medical intervention is critical in cases of suspected exposure. The antidote naloxone may be used to reverse an overdose, but multiple doses may be necessary due to carfentanil's potency.

Carfentanil as a Chemical Weapon

The potential for misuse extends beyond recreational settings. Carfentanil, categorized as a chemical weapon, poses a serious threat to public safety. Although it is intended solely for veterinary use—primarily to immobilize large animals like elephants—its potency and deadly effects have led to illicit usage alongside heroin or other narcotics, often with users unaware of the deadly risks involved.

Carfentanil and similar compounds have been recognized as serious dangers to first responders, medical personnel, and anyone handling the substance. These drugs can be absorbed through the skin or through accidental inhalation, creating a risk of exposure even in controlled environments. The Drug Enforcement Administration warns that improper handling of carfentanil can have fatal outcomes.
